A Charta Politika poll on the second round of the Jakarta gubernatorial election shows the pair Basuki Tjahaja Purnama (Ahok) and Djarot Saiful Hidayat leading Anies Rasyid Baswedan and Sandiaga Salahuddin Uno. Ahok-Djarot received 47.3 percent of the vote, while Anies-Sandi received 44.8 percent. 7.9 percent of respondents remained undecided.
Charta Politika Executive Director Yunarto Wijaya stated that the poll's electability figures cannot definitively predict the winner of the second round of the Jakarta gubernatorial election. The difference in electability falls within the margin of error. The survey, conducted from April 7-12, 2017, used a multistage random sampling method with a margin of error of 3.5 percent. A total of 782 respondents participated in the survey, spread across North, South, Central, West, and East Jakarta.
